Herts roads are worse than the national average

In the week before Christmas the Department for Transport released statistics which showed that, unsurprisingly for most Herts residents, that the Roads in Hertfordshire are worse than the national average and deteriorating fast.

County Councillor Stephen Giles-Medhurst, Liberal Democrat Spekesperson on Roads said: 'The Tories keep telling us how wonderful their Asset Management system is, but this independent research shows that they're just overseeing the gradual collapse of the road network. The roads have got notably worse during the life of the last council. Pot hole filling doesn't solve the problem.'

Liberal Democrat County Councillor Malcolm Cowan added: 'I have just seen major damage in Handside Lane, WGC, in a section that was resurfaced (twice) only a year or so ago, so it is not frost getting in. The lack of quality control that this demonstrates is truly appalling.'
